Blacksburg sits at the I-81 + US-460 junction in the New River Valley, the western Virginia corridor that funnels Atlanta-to-Northeast freight along the Appalachian spine. The city anchors the New River Valley metro alongside Christiansburg and Radford and is home to Virginia Tech — one of the country's largest research universities, with a defense, aerospace, and biomedical research-supply distribution profile. Mountain grades on every major route into town, ice events December through March, and Virginia Tech's academic-calendar logistics surges drive a year-round breakdown demand pattern.

The I-81 grade through Ironto north of Christiansburg climbs over 800 feet in less than 8 miles, and February ice events freeze the elevated bridge sections solid. VSP closes lanes for spinout cleanups while VDOT salt trucks make passes. Our Blacksburg vendors stage at Christiansburg (Exit 118) with chains, methanol kits, and brake-shoe rebuild parts; average response inside an active ice event is 60 minutes — slower than a clear day, but still ahead of regional averages.
The Volvo Trucks New River Valley plant in Dublin (15 minutes from Blacksburg via I-81) produces Class 8 tractors with tight outbound dispatch windows. A breakdown on the I-81 access ramp during a finished-vehicle haulaway run risks downstream delays at multiple receiving dealers. Our local crews carry jump-pack and air-system rebuild parts and dispatch directly to the Volvo gates inside 30 minutes during plant operating hours.
Virginia Tech's August move-in weekend brings 38,000 students plus families into a town with one Walmart and limited overflow. Hotel-and-restaurant supply trucks run extra inbound shifts, and US-460 and Prices Fork Road get jammed for 72 hours. Our Blacksburg vendors pre-stage at the Falling Branch interchange and the Walmart distribution lot so we can clear breakdowns before they cascade into the move-in chaos.
